Data Center Load Uncertainty Dominates Georgia Power IRP Hearing

Georgia Power has proposed a fossil-heavy resource plan to meet a massive jump in future electricity demand that the utility says it primarily driven by new and expanding data centers. During a hearing last week, several experts testified that Georgia Power is likely overstating its demand forecast. With Georgia Power proposing to delay retiring its old, expensive coal plants and proposing to build many new fossil gas power plants, it is imperative that these decisions be made in the context of a reasonable view of the future.
